Firefighter Becomes First to Graduate from Law Enforcement Academy
By: Chris Veech
Updated: November 9, 2012
An Evansville firefighter has a new title under his belt. Richard Howard became the first person from the Evansville Fire Department to graduate from the South Western Indiana Law Enforcement Agency. The 20-year-old veteran is now a certified fire detective in arson investigations. He says he is honored by his new ranking and cherishes his time at the academy.
